11 MetaMask Questions (Answered & Explained!)

Disclaimer: This content is not intended to be financial advice and is for informational purposes only. WalletWhys is reader-supported. We may earn commissions if you buy through our links.

Are you new to crypto and wondering if MetaMask is a good wallet, and maybe equally important, is it safe?

What is MetaMask even used for and does MetaMask have an app?

In this post, I answer these and uncover and answer other MetaMask-related questions. Some of these are extremely important to know to ensure your crypto funds are kept safe.

Let’s dig in.

In This Post:

Is MetaMask a Good Wallet?

Yes, MetaMask is the best beginner wallet for most users. It’s easy to use and offers a full suite of features for storing, sending, and receiving your Ether. If you are looking for a more advanced wallet that can support ERC20 tokens, a hardware wallet is also a good option.

MetaMask is an Ethereum wallet extension that allows you to store Ether and other tokens securely on your browser. It’s convenient to access decentralized apps (Dapps) from your browser without running a full Ethereum node.

What makes this a good wallet is;

  • It’s secure: All private data is encrypted and stored locally.
  • It’s easy to use: MetaMask eliminates the complexity of managing multiple contracts and wallets.
  • It’s compatible: MetaMask works with all Chrome browsers.

Is MetaMask Safe?

MetaMask is a security extension for your browser. It does not hold or have access to your assets, and you are always in control of your keys. It means that it stores information on its servers, and a central authority does not back it. Your private key is stored in your browser’s local storage and not on MetaMask’s servers.

What is a private key?

A private key is like a password that gives you access to your digital assets or tokens. It is only known to you and never leaves your computer/device. If you lose it, there’s no way to get it back, and anyone who has access to your private key will be able to access your digital assets or tokens.

You can generate a new private key on MetaMask at any time. You should also keep an offline backup of this key if anything happens to your device.

MetaMask is at risk of cyber attacks and malware; however, there is the basis of foundation security which are;

  1. MetaMask does not store any of your information on its servers.
  2. Your private key is only stored on your browser and never leaves your computer/device.
  3. You have the option to generate a new private key at any point in time and keep an offline backup of it in case anything happens to your device.
  4. An independent security firm has audited MetaMask, and all code is open source so that anyone can inspect it for bugs or vulnerabilities.
  5. MetaMask can also be used as a Google Chrome extension and is available for download at the Google Chrome Web Store.
  6. There are no plans to have MetaMask work with non-Chrome browsers for the foreseeable future, but you can still use
  7. Do not type your seed phrase into the MetaMask Chrome extension; the seed phrase is only used to generate a new private key and cannot be used to access your account.
  8. The underlying code MetaMask is subject to regular audits by independent security professionals, who have found no vulnerabilities in the codebase (and have not even been able to identify all of the possible vectors for attack).

With MetaMask, you will be able to buy and sell Eth quickly. It is effortless to use, and the interface is user-friendly. You can also get an Ethereum address with a click of a button.

Note: If you lose your private key, you will lose access to your wallet and all the funds! It is essential to treat your private keys like passwords and never share them with anyone else. If you happen to lose your key, there are ways to restore it using other recovery methods like paper wallets or mnemonic phrases. However, this process is not for beginners and requires technical knowledge of how Ethereum wallets work. If you want help recovering your account in this way, please get in touch with us.

Is MetaMask a web3 Provider?

You can think of MetaMask as a web3 provider bundled with a Chrome extension. It works by injecting web3 into every website’s javascript context (using its inject function) so that they can access Ethereum nodes. This way, we don’t have to wait for every single website to implement web3 before we can use it.

In addition, the web 3 provider engine is used to run smart contracts. These intelligent contracts are written in any language and are compatible with the Solidity language.

Is MetaMask Safer Than Coinbase?

MetaMask and Coinbase are both noncustodial wallet providers. They don’t hold your private keys but rather act as an interface to an Ethereum node and allow you to send and receive Ether. Because of this, MetaMask users can be sure that they are in control of their funds at all times.

MetaMask is also a very secure web3 provider because it doesn’t do anything on its own. It has no access to your private keys and no control over the Ethereum node that it connects to. The only thing that it does is inject web3 into websites so that you can interact with the Ethereum network from within the browser itself.

However, Coinbase has better security measures to prevent hackers from stealing your funds. For example, Coinbase limits the amount of ETH taken out of your account per day. Additionally, Coinbase is best at storing large amounts of Crypto while the MetaMask is not. Coinbase also has several extra security features like 2FA and SIPA, whereas MetaMask does not.

What Is MetaMask Used For?

MetaMask is used for various purposes, from simple web3 interactions to more advanced dApps. It provides a bridge between the Ethereum network and the browser to interact with it from within your browser.

You can use MetaMask for things like interacting with dApps, sending and receiving Ether, and even creating custom tokens. MetaMask is also useful for making transactions in real life since it allows users to access their wallets right in the browser without having to download any software or make any changes to their computer.

One of the most popular uses of MetaMask is probably using it as an Ethereum wallet where you can store your funds and interact with the blockchain using your browser. The wallet is compatible with ERC-20 tokens (basically just tokens that implement a standard interface), so if you want to create one or manage existing ones, you can use MetaMask’s integrated token creation tools.

MetaMask also has a built-in exchange where you can quickly exchange ETH for other tokens and vice versa. You will have to enter your private keys, but it’s not that difficult since they are never exposed to the web.

MetaMask also has a built-in chat, so you can interact with the Ethereum community using your browser. If you want to create a bounty or start an AMA on Reddit or Twitter, it is helpful.

The main downside of MetaMask is that it has no built-in user interface at all – everything is done through the browser, which means that you have to set up your account from scratch each time you use it (unless you want to use an existing account). The app doesn’t currently support any trading, so if you want to trade on exchanges like Binance or Coinbase, you will have to use a different browser extension.

MetaMask is a great way to interact with the Ethereum network and create new tokens, but it’s not a replacement for the Ethereum wallet itself. It does not provide any security for your funds, and you still need to keep your private keys safe.

If you want an easy way to interact with the Ethereum network without having to download an entire client every time, then MetaMask is worth checking out.

Does MetaMask Have an App?

Yes, MetaMask is available for iOS, Android, and Chrome for Windows, Mac, and Linux. It is easy to interact with and use and you don’t have to download the entire Ethereum network’s software to your device.

After downloading the MetaMask App on your mobile phone or tablet, you can easily interact with the Ethereum network and create new tokens without ever downloading the entire Ethereum network’s software.

MetaMask app users can now trade and interact with ERC20 tokens on the Ethereum network. Moreover, if one doesn’t have a Meta mask browser extension, one is equipped with a key vault and can easily create new wallets.

MetaMask and the Ethereum Wallet

If you’re trading a lot of Ethereum, you’ll probably want to use a wallet that holds your coins offline. That’s where MetaMask comes in.

It gives you access to all of the same features as a full-blown wallet but without all of the security risks of storing your private keys on a computer connected to the internet. The founding of the MetaMask app has helped consumers store and manage their private keys without the need to download the whole Ethereum network’s software.

What Browsers Work With MetaMask?

To use the MetaMask extension, you need to have one of the following browsers installed on your device:

Chrome Firefox Safari Edge, Internet Explorer Opera

MetaMask is compatible with these mobile/tablet browsers: Android iOS Safari Edge Mobile Chrome for Android Opera for Android Edge for Android Firefox for iOS Opera for iOS

MetaMask is compatible with Ethereum mobile apps: MyEtherWallet Mist, Ethereum Wallet Parity Wallet Sport. By using MetaMask, there are no limits to what you can do. You can interact with the Ethereum network and create new tokens without ever having to download the entire Ethereum network’s software.

Can MetaMask Hold Bitcoin?

Yes, you can store Bitcoin in MetaMask. You can’t do this with most other Ethereum browsers because they don’t support Ethereum’s token standard ERC20. With the newly created token known as wrapped Bitcoin/WBTC, you can store Bitcoin in MetaMask and interact with the network. The WBTC token, a wrapper around Bitcoin, is also compatible with the Ethereum network.

It is vital to note that you cannot store Bitcoin in MetaMask while using the browser. Only when you are using the extension.

Does MetaMask Support the BSC Network?

MetaMask is one of the crypto wallets supported by BSC applications. To connect MetaMask to BSC Mainnet, follow these steps;

  1. Download the official MetaMask from the link below
  2. Install it and open it
  3. Go to chrome and open MetaMask wallet
  4. Click on the Networks tab and click on Ethereum Mainnet tab.
  5. You will see the option “Enable” in the lower right corner of the Metamask window. Click on it.
  6. A message will appear on the left side of the MetaMask window; click on “Connect” to connect to the Ethereum Mainnet
  7. Your Ethereum Mainnet wallet address is shown at the bottom of the Metamask window, copy it and paste it into the BSC wallet application.
  8. Click on “Connect” to connect to BSC Mainnet.
  9. You will see your BSC wallet address at the bottom of the Metamask window, copy it, and paste it into the BSC wallet application.
  10. Click on save to save your Ethereum Mainnet wallet.
  11. You can now send and receive BSC tokens from your Ethereum Mainnet wallet.

How do I send tokens from my Ethereum Mainnet wallet to BSC Mainnet?

  1. Open your Ethereum Mainnet wallet and click on the “Send Tokens” button on the left side of the MetaMask window
  2. Copy your BSC Mainnet address and paste it into the Metamask window.
  3. Click on connect to BSC Mainnet.
  4. Copy your BSC Mainnet address and paste it into the Metamask window.
  5. Click on save to save your Ethereum Mainnet address.
  6. You can now send tokens from your Ethereum Mainnet wallet to BSC mainnets by clicking on the “Send Tokens” button in the MetaMask window and paste the address you have copied in this step into the Metamask window, then click on “Send Tokens” button.

Is MetaMask Wallet Free?

Yes, MetaMask wallet is 100% free and open source. You can use it without any cost or signup. It is also a browser extension that you don’t need to download or install on your computer.

How Does MetaMask Make Money?

MetaMask makes money by charging in various ways;

A) Swap fees 

Revenues generated from swap fees are the initial source of Metamask. Swap fees are collected by the wallet’s smart contract and then redistributed to the users. Metamask ensures that no one will be able to make a profit on the Ethereum network by running a full node or mining. It is the only browser extension that has built-in Ethereum nodes and miners.

B) Institutional services

Metamask is building a service to allow third-party developers to build applications on top of the Ethereum Mainnet. Building upon this, we are also exploring the possibility of adding new functionality that could require some services or access. As a result, Metamask will earn revenue in the future by charging third-party developers to access our API.

C) Ethereum network services

Metamask is building a service around the Ethereum network and its features. It will allow us to provide more value to the user, and Metamask will earn revenue.

The revenue generated from these services is used for further development of Metamask and marketing and publicity.

D) Token sales

When you participate in a token sale, you need to send your funds from an exchange or wallet where they are not stored by default. If the token sale is successful and your tokens are locked, you will have to unlock them using the private key you used when sending the funds for the token sale.

If MetaMask were able to store your tokens for free, you would not have this problem. However, since it does not store tokens for free, it charges you a fee to keep them safe in MetaMask’s vault. The vault costs $0.10 per million tokens and is payable in ETH only. Users don’t pay anything when they transfer funds from Ethereum mainnet wallets to MetaMask.

If you decide to use Metamask, you will have to unlock your tokens using the private key when sending ETH for the token sale. If you do not have this private key, you will have to unlock it.

We do not recommend buying tokens from a token sale unless you are sure that you can use the same private key when transferring funds from an Ethereum mainnet wallet to Metamask. If not, this could lead to loss of funds and even losing your tokens forever!

If it turns out that your private key is lost or compromised and cannot be unlocked, then your tokens are permanently lost. In such a case, please get in touch with us immediately at [email protected].

D) Merchandise Sales

Metamask also earns from its branded merchandise. Users purchases various brands from T-shirts, hoodies, bags, and other merchandise.

If you decide to purchase any branded merchandise from Metamask, you will have to pay a small fee paid by the brand. The fee is automatically taken from the user’s balance.

At the moment, Paypal is used as a payment method by Metamask. So if you want to buy merchandise from Metamask, you will have to pay a small fee (0.5% of the price) when using Paypal or an equivalent payment method such as Skrill or Mycelium. The merchandise increases the company’s brand value and enables them to earn more money from every transaction.

Wrapping Up

In conclusion, Metamask is the best beginner’s wallet but is not suitable for long-term storage of coins. It is a simple wallet that provides you with an easy way to buy, sell and store your cryptocurrencies. I would recommend Metamask as the easiest and safest way to access your cryptocurrency portfolio. With its security features, you can keep your coins safe and secure. It is essential to contact customer support services to get help if you face any problems with your wallet.


  1. https://metamask.io/
  2. https://www.bstrategyinsights.com/metamask-business-model/?utm_source=rss&utm_medium=rss&utm_campaign=metamask-business-model
  3. https://geekflare.com/chrome-extension-for-onilne-safety/
  4. https://github.com/MetaMask/web3-provider-engine
  5. https://www.benzinga.com/money/is-metamask-safe/